Output d8bc42e5def8a19c7b61fe060210450b02f0b4cc007f31848ccd2e54380da305:1

value
449772957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3164c761256fe94c166dec65d02a7e2b5256f11b OP_EQUAL
address
36CBmBLY9HGJTFnjr3tHz68uzJAMebCC9c
transaction
d8bc42e5def8a19c7b61fe060210450b02f0b4cc007f31848ccd2e54380da305
confirmations
372116
spent
true